While bunk beds are a wonderful choice for making the most of space, security should constantly be a concern. The following guidelines can help ensure safe use:
Age Appropriateness: Bunk beds are normally developed for children aged six and older. It is vital to examine whether they are suitable for the child's age and maturity level.Guardrails: Ensure that the upper bunk has guardrails on both sides, avoiding accidental falls during the night.Tough Construction: Look for bunk beds made from long lasting materials such as solid wood or metal, and guarantee they adhere to relevant security standards.Ideal Mattress Size: Use the ideal size mattresses to prevent gaps that might pose a safety risk.Regular Checks: Periodically examine the bed for any loose screws, missing out on parts, or use and tear, and resolve any issues right away.Choosing the Right Bunk Bed
When choosing a bunk bed, think about the following elements:
1. Room Dimensions
Step the space to make sure the bunk bed fits easily while leaving space for other furniture and motion.
2. Weight Capacity
Inspect the weight limits of the bunk bed to avoid overloading and ensure resilience.
3. Material
Decide in between wood, metal, or a mix of both, as they each use various advantages in regards to aesthetic appeals, toughness, and maintenance.
4. Style Features
Some bunk beds feature included facilities like built-in drawers, stairs instead of a ladder, or even move attachments for added fun.
5. Assembly Requirements
Consider whether the bunk bed requires complicated assembly. Some may come fully assembled, while others may need considerable setup time.
Frequently Asked Questions about Bunk BedsQ1: Are bunk beds safe for young children?
A1: Bunk beds are usually recommended for kids aged 6 and older. Make sure security functions like guardrails are in location and monitor young kids using the top bunk.
Q2: How can I maximize the storage space with bunk beds?
A2: You can pick bunk beds with integrated drawers, or consider placing storage bins or racks under the lower bunk to enhance space.
Q3: Can adults use bunk beds?
A3: Yes, adults can use bunk beds, especially those designed with a full-size or queen-size lower bunk. Nevertheless, make sure to examine the weight limitations and durability before use.
Q4: How do I keep a bunk bed?
A4: Regularly inspect for loose screws and overall structural stability. Tidy the bed frame with mild soap and water, avoiding severe chemicals that might harm the surface.
Q5: Can I convert a bunk bed into separate beds?
A5: Many bunk beds are created to convert into two different beds, offering versatility in how the sleeping arrangements can be used in time.
